Transaction 084274c61ceb31390cc381d9baf7039065612cad6f1985e33fe19c25a08c1c49

3 Input
2 Outputs
  • 084274c61ceb31390cc381d9baf7039065612cad6f1985e33fe19c25a08c1c49:0
  • value  4348753
    address  1DuWgbNTcPUz9cvjoU4ucSRDDpFxaWJmL4
  • 084274c61ceb31390cc381d9baf7039065612cad6f1985e33fe19c25a08c1c49:1
  • value  137000000
    address  18JyR7SFeYYZ8TVfRjWajgpqSm4YzNpD93